Exposure Compensation Mode

1
Press [ (F).
The setting screen for the exposure compensation is displayed.
2
Press ^ ] to select the exposure compensation
value, and press i.
Select a [ + ] value to brighten the image or a [ - ] value to
darken the image.
3
Take the picture.

Macro Mode

&
This mode lets you take pictures as close as 20 cm/8 in. to your subject (When the
zoom is set to the widest setting).
%
Use this mode to take pictures as close as 2 cm/0.8 in. to your subject. The position
of the zoom is fixed automatically and cannot be changed.
1
Press ] (&)
The setting screen for the macro shooting is displayed.
2
Press [\ to select macro mode, and press i.
You can also set by pressing ] (&) repeatedly.
3
Take the picture.
